UFC Vegas 116 etched itself into the record books on April 26 for all the wrong reasons, matching the all-time promotional mark for the most judged decisions on a single card when 11 of 13 bouts went the full distance.

The feat ties what was previously set at UFC 263, the event headlined by Israel Adesanya and Marvin Vettori. With only two stoppages across the entire night, the card produced one of the lowest finish rates in recent UFC history, stretching the broadcast into the early hours for dedicated viewers.

The two fighters who did provide finishes stood out sharply against the backdrop of a grinding evening. Jackson McVay earned a submission victory, while Ryan Spann delivered the card's lone knockout. Spann, a 34-year-old light heavyweight from the United States competing out of Fortis MMA, brought his record to 24-11-0 with the finish. The six-foot-five orthodox striker carries a 79-inch reach and lands 3.19 significant strikes per minute, though his 39 percent striking accuracy reflects the aggressive, high-volume approach that has defined much of his career. He also averages 1.3 takedowns and 1.8 submission attempts per 15 minutes, making him a well-rounded threat whenever he steps inside the cage.
